网站大量收购独家精品文档,联系QQ:2885784924

QUARTUS应用二---计数器设计(实验报告模板).docx

QUARTUS应用二---计数器设计(实验报告模板).docx

  1. 1、本文档共29页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

毕业设计(论文)

PAGE

1-

毕业设计(论文)报告

题目:

QUARTUS应用二计数器设计(实验报告模板)

学号:

姓名:

学院:

专业:

指导教师:

起止日期:

QUARTUS应用二计数器设计(实验报告模板)

摘要:本论文主要探讨了使用QUARTUS软件进行计数器设计的全过程。通过详细介绍QUARTUS软件的应用,分析了计数器设计的基本原理和实现方法,并以具体实例展示了如何利用QUARTUS进行计数器设计。论文首先介绍了计数器设计的基本概念和类型,然后详细阐述了QUARTUS软件的使用方法,包括项目创建、代码编写、仿真调试和时序仿真等。接着,以一个简单的4位计数器设计为例,详细描述了设计过程,包括需求分析、模块划分、代码实现和测试验证。最后,总结了本论文的研究成果和不足,并对未来的研究方向进行了展望。本论文对于学习和研究数字电路设计具有一定的参考价值。

随着电子技术的不断发展,数字电路设计在各个领域得到了广泛的应用。计数器作为数字电路中的一种基本模块,在定时、分频、计数等场合发挥着重要作用。随着计算机辅助设计(CAD)技术的不断进步,利用计算机软件进行计数器设计已经成为数字电路设计的重要手段。本文以QUARTUS软件为例,探讨了计数器设计的方法和步骤,旨在为数字电路设计人员提供一种简单、有效的计数器设计方法。

一、计数器概述

1.1计数器的基本概念

计数器是一种基本的数字电路模块,它能够对输入的脉冲信号进行计数,并在达到预定的计数值时产生输出信号。计数器的基本功能是对脉冲信号的个数进行记录,广泛应用于定时、分频、计数、频率测量等场合。计数器的计数范围可以从小规模的单个脉冲计数到大规模的数十亿脉冲计数。例如,在数字通信系统中,计数器可以用于测量接收到的数据包数量,确保数据传输的准确性。

计数器按照计数原理和功能可以分为多种类型。首先是同步计数器,其特点是各个计数器的时钟信号是同步的,计数过程中不会产生竞争冒险现象,适用于高速计数应用。同步计数器的计数速度可以达到每秒数百万次。另一种是异步计数器,其各个计数器的时钟信号是异步的,计数速度相对较慢,但设计简单,适用于对计数速度要求不高的场合。例如,在家庭电器中,异步计数器常用于定时器功能。

计数器的实现方式多种多样,常见的有二进制计数器、十进制计数器和BCD(二-十进制)计数器等。二进制计数器是最基本的计数器,其计数原理基于二进制数制,每个计数位只能表示0或1,计数器的设计相对简单。例如,一个4位的二进制计数器可以表示0到15(即0000到1111)的计数范围。十进制计数器则使用十进制数制,每个计数位可以表示0到9,适用于日常生活中的计数需求。例如,一个3位的十进制计数器可以表示0到999的计数范围。BCD计数器则是二进制和十进制的结合,每个计数位同时表示一个二进制数和一个十进制数,常用于显示和输入设备中。

1.2计数器的类型

(1)计数器的类型繁多,根据不同的分类标准,可以分为多种类型。其中,按照计数方式的不同,计数器主要分为同步计数器和异步计数器。同步计数器是指计数器的各个计数位同时接收时钟脉冲信号,计数过程中各个计数位之间没有竞争冒险现象,具有计数速度快、精度高等特点。例如,一个4位的同步计数器在时钟频率为100MHz时,其计数速度可以达到每秒40亿次。而异步计数器则是各个计数位分别接收时钟脉冲信号,计数过程中存在竞争冒险现象,计数速度相对较慢,但设计较为简单。在数字电路设计中,异步计数器常用于对计数速度要求不高,且设计简便的场合。

(2)按照计数进制的不同,计数器可以分为二进制计数器、十进制计数器和BCD计数器等。二进制计数器是一种最基本的计数器,其计数原理基于二进制数制,每个计数位只能表示0或1,具有结构简单、成本低等优点。例如,一个4位的二进制计数器可以表示0到15(即0000到1111)的计数范围。十进制计数器则是基于十进制数制,每个计数位可以表示0到9,适用于日常生活中的计数需求。例如,一个3位的十进制计数器可以表示0到999的计数范围。BCD计数器是一种结合了二进制和十进制特点的计数器,每个计数位同时表示一个二进制数和一个十进制数,常用于显示和输入设备中。

(3)此外,根据计数器的功能和应用场景,还可以将其分为以下几种类型:可逆计数器、可预置计数器、可编程计数器、多路分配器计数器等。可逆计数器是一种可以向上或向下计数的计数器,具有双向计数功能,适用于需要反向计数的场合。可预置计数器允许用户预先设置一个计数值,当计数达到该值时产生输出信号。可编程计数器允许用户通过编程方式设置计数范围和计数速率,具有灵活性和可扩展性。多路分配器计数器可以将多个计数器合并为一个,提高计数器的计数容量和计数速度。这些计数器

文档评论(0)

151****5730 + 关注
实名认证
内容提供者

硕士毕业生

1亿VIP精品文档

相关文档